草庐IT

Android WebView 向下滚动

全部标签

python - Pandas 滚动应用自定义

我一直在关注类似的答案here,但是我在使用sklearn和rollingapply时有一些问题。我正在尝试创建z-scores并通过滚动应用进行PCA,但我一直收到'onlylength-1arrayscanbeconvertedtoPythonscalars'错误。按照前面的示例,我创建了一个数据框fromsklearn.preprocessingimportStandardScalerimportpandasaspdimportnumpyasnpsc=StandardScaler()tmp=pd.DataFrame(np.random.randn(2000,2)/10000,in

Vue3无缝滚动----vue3-seamless-scroll

在一些大屏可视化项目中,经常会用到滚动的样式。安装npminstallvue3-seamless-scroll--savemain.js中引入importvue3SeamlessScrollfrom'vue3-seamless-scroll';constapp=createApp(App);app.use(vue3SeamlessScroll)使用vue3-seamless-scrollhover-stop="true":list="listData"hover="true"step="0.3">divv-for="(item,index)inlistData":key="index"clas

python - 如何避免输出到 jupyter notebook 中的可滚动框架?

突然间,语句的输出开始出现在可滚动的框架内。我只玩了一个参数pd.options.display.max_rows=1000但是经过实验,我把这一行注释掉了,然后重启了内核。尽管如此,我的输出之一出现在框架内。如何避免这种情况? 最佳答案 您只需使用鼠标单击输出框架的外部即可在滚动之间切换,这对我很有用。更准确地说,您必须单击输出左侧的方block(见图)。单击将切换滚动模式,双击将完全隐藏输出。 关于python-如何避免输出到jupyternotebook中的可滚动框架?,我们在St

python - 用滚动平均值或其他插值法替换 NaN 或缺失值

我有一个包含月度数据的pandas数据框,我想为其计算12个月的移动平均值。但是,一月份每个月的数据都丢失了(NaN),所以我正在使用pd.rolling_mean(data["variable"]),12,center=True)但它只给了我所有的NaN值。有没有一种简单的方法可以忽略NaN值?我知道在实践中这将成为11个月的移动平均线。dataframe有其他包含1月份数据的变量,所以我不想只丢弃1月份的列并计算11个月的移动平均数。 最佳答案 有几种方法可以解决这个问题,最好的方法取决于1月份的数据是否与其他月份的数据存在系统

Python 将日志滚动到变量

我有一个使用多线程并在服务器后台运行的应用程序。为了在不登录服务器的情况下监控应用程序,我决定包括Bottle为了响应一些HTTP端点并报告状态,执行远程关闭等。我还想添加一种查询日志文件的方法。我可以使用FileHandler登录并在请求URL时发送目标文件(例如/log)。但是,我想知道是否有可能实现类似RotatingFileHandler的东西,但不是记录到文件,而是记录到变量(例如BytesIO).这样,我可以将日志限制为最新信息,同时能够将其作为文本而不是作为单独的文件下载返回给浏览器。RotatingFileHandler需要一个文件名,因此不能将BytesIO流传递给它

python - 通过 matplotlib 图向后和向前滚动

我的代码使用matplotib从数据中生成了一些图表,我希望能够在现场演示中向前和向后滚动它们(可能通过按向前和向后键或使用鼠标)。目前我必须将每个单独保存为图像,然后使用单独的图像查看器滚动浏览它们。有没有办法完全从python中做到这一点? 最佳答案 一个简单的实现方法是在列表中存储x和y数组的元组,然后使用处理程序事件选择要绘制的下一个(x,y)对:importnumpyasnpimportmatplotlib.pyplotasplt#defineyourxandyarraystobeplottedt=np.linspace(

python - 按组在日期范围内高效的 p​​andas 滚动聚合 - Python 2.7 Windows - Pandas 0.19.2

我正在尝试找到一种有效的方法来在给定分组和日期范围的情况下在pandas中生成滚动计数或总和。最终,我希望能够添加条件,即。评估“类型”字段,但我还没有到那儿。我已经写了一些东西来完成工作,但我觉得可能有更直接的方法来达到预期的结果。我的pandas数据框目前看起来像这样,所需的输出放在最后一列“rolling_sales_180”中。namedateamountrolling_sales_1800David2015-01-01100100.01David2015-01-05500600.02David2015-05-3050650.03David2015-07-2550100.04R

python - 自动滚动 PyQT QTextWidget

我如何自动滚动到我的QTextEdit的底部在我的GUI初始化函数中self.mytext=QTextEdit()self.cursor=QTextCursor(self.mytext.document())self.mytext.setTextCursor(self.cursor)以及我如何在另一个函数中添加它self.cursor.insertText(str(self.user)+":"+str(self.line.text())+"\n") 最佳答案 moveCursor方法应该这样做。例如:self.mytext.move

python - 使用 Tkinter 和 Python 在 Mac OS X 中进行惯性滚动

我正在开发一个使用Tkinter作为窗口管理器的Python3.3项目。我为Canvas设置了鼠标滚轮事件。滚动在Windows7、8和Ubuntu中有效,但在MacOSXMountainLion中使用MagicMouse滚动时,程序崩溃并在Tk主循环中出现以下错误:File"/Users/xxxx/Documents/Repositories/tycoon/agentsim.py",line291,instartself._root.mainloop()File"/Library/Frameworks/Python.framework/Versions/3.3/lib/python3

python - Pandas 月滚动操作

我在写这个问题的时候弄明白了,所以无论如何我都会发布并回答我自己的问题,以防其他人需要一点帮助。问题假设我们有一个包含这些数据的DataFrame,df。importpandasaspdfromioimportStringIOdata=StringIO("""\datespendingscategory2014-03-2510A2014-04-0520A2014-04-1510A2014-04-2510B2014-05-0510B2014-05-1510A2014-05-2510A""")df=pd.read_csv(data,sep="\s+",parse_dates=True,in